NO. No it is NOT.

Paper Mario is supposed to be an RPG game with leveling, party members, and badges that act like special battle moves and powerups. This game has NONE of that. If you start on this game, you miss 90% of what Paper Mario was based on and that's the reason why I loving hate it. Ive beaten the game, just to say I have.
